The institute is emphasized to provide high quality teaching program within the constraints of university's resources made available to it. Two-year postgraduate programme is primarily oriented to full-time professional needs. Its course structure is composed of four main bodies, including compulsory courses, core courses, domain courses and specialist theme courses. Their detailed information is highlighted as follows.
